The Engaging Communities Voluntary Organisations Forum (VOF) aims to:
- Support for groups that engage in community work
- Particularly community groups, BME and micro organisations
- Move towards more practical and peer to peer support through networking
Our Community, Our heritage…
- To develop a better understanding on what the needs of the community are and
how the museums and cultural institutes can cater for them
- To remove barriers and make services offered by the institutes more accessible
- To strengthen relationship between the institutes and VCS to take a collective
approach to community engagement

- Setup to assist local community organisations with their activities
- To benefit residents of the Royal Borough
- Voluntary and community organisations with charitable objectives
- Two tranches of the Corporate Services Small Grants Fund.
- This year a total of £14,000 has been made available (£7,000 each round)
- The first round has just taken place and has been allocated
- The second round will be allocated in October 2013.
Corporate Services Small Grants Fund
- Each ward is allocated £20,000 (per year)
- The three ward Councilors allocate these funds towards community projects
- Applications come through a simple budget approval form
- Issues are identified through surveys and engagement
- Projects must help to address these local issues
